How they compare
French Polynesia currently reports 16,477 against 15,118 in Solomon Islands, a difference of 1,359.
That makes French Polynesia's figure about 1.1 times Solomon Islands's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Solomon Islands ahead.
French Polynesia ranks 174th and Solomon Islands ranks 177th of 217 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, French Polynesia averaged higher in 1 and Solomon Islands in 6.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| French Polynesia | Solomon Islands |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 1,318 | 2,968 | 1,650 | Solomon Islands |
| 1970s | 1,809 | 4,181 | 2,372 | Solomon Islands |
| 1980s | 2,515 | 5,495 | 2,980 | Solomon Islands |
| 1990s | 3,676 | 7,123 | 3,447 | Solomon Islands |
| 2000s | 6,272 | 8,851 | 2,579 | Solomon Islands |
| 2010s | 9,788 | 11,383 | 1,595 | Solomon Islands |
| 2020s | 14,411 | 14,240 | 170.67 | French Polynesia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
